These might include: significant pain vomiting visual aura impaired movement attentional difficulties If … WebVisual symptoms are relatively common during an attack of migraine with aura (see Chapter 3). The typical scintillating scotomas, or “fortification spectra,” are field defects caused by altered neuronal function in the occipital cortex. The affected field is usually contralateral to the headache.

Some symptoms may include: increased sensitivity to light and sound nausea dizziness or feeling faint … jesse white tumblers youtubeWeb22 dec. 2024 · Migraine tends to produce positive phenomena (eg, sparkling lights or zigzag lines). Details of visual symptom progression can yield etiological information. Altitudinal visual field loss, symptoms of retinal claudication, and visual loss duration of 1-10 minutes are more indicative of carotid artery stenosis as an etiology. jesse white wrestler
